Li Sheng Pills

Li Sheng Pills,For the five types of hemorrhoids and intestinal wind with bloody stools.

Formulas Name : Li Sheng Pills

Chinese Name : 立圣丸

Drug Formulation

Trifoliate Orange Peel (pulp removed, stir-fried with wheat bran) 2 liang and a half, Gallnut (ash and dirt removed) 2 liang, Astragalus (honey-fried until yellow, coarsely chopped) 2 liang,Acacia flowers 2 liang, Acacia buds 2 liang, pig’s hooves 21 pieces (all of the above should be stir-fried until charred, then sorted and cleaned), Equisetum 2.5 liang, Polygonum multiflorum (soaked in rice wash until soft, sliced with a bamboo knife, dried in an oven, ground into powder in a stone mortar, and mixed with the other herbs) 3 liang,Soapberry seeds 3 liang, Stinky tangerines 100 pieces, Hedgehog skin 1 piece, Soapberry thorns 4 liang, Ketu vine seeds 3 pieces (place each of the above 4 ingredients in a separate earthenware jar; seal with salt mud, leaving one opening for smoke to escape; burn over charcoal fire until the smoke from each has completely dissipated; remove from heat, allow to cool, then take out and grind into a fine powder).

Source

From *Shengji Zonglu*, Volume 141.

Processing

Grind the ingredients into a fine powder, mix with refined honey, and form into pills the size of a Paulownia seed.

Benefits

For the five types of hemorrhoids and intestinal wind with bloody stools.

Instructions for Use

Take 50–100 pills per dose, on an empty stomach, washed down with warm wine.
